J56 Auslan for Seniors - Intermediate


Tutor: Linda Daniel
The Intermediate level is for those who have completed the Beginners class and for those who have some knowledge. In this category you wll start telling the othes what you did the week before. You will learn more vocabulary, the national anthem and other songs. In Term 4 we will be learning Christmas carols and the medical secton. You have come this far!! Let's head on to the moon!!

About the Tutor:

Born in Sydney, Linda's social and working lives have involved many cultures and their languages.
At approximately 12, Linda saw the alphabetical sign language in the back of the telephone book and taught herself how to use it. This came in very handy many years later for a deaf group who played ten pin bowling.
Working in all kinds of fields, Linda was to experience different people from all walks of life including some who used sign language.
